For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public school serving 434 students in 15215, PA (there are , serving 256 private students). 63% of all K-12 students in 15215, PA are educated in public schools (compared to the PA state average of 86%).
The top ranked public school in 15215, PA is Kerr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public school in zipcode 15215 have an average math proficiency score of 80% (versus the Pennsylvania public school average of 38%), and reading proficiency score of 82% (versus the 55% statewide average). Schools in 15215, PA have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 5% of Pennsylvania public schools.
Minority enrollment is 33% of the student body (majority Black and Asian), which is less than the Pennsylvania public school average of 39% (majority Hispanic and Black).
